A light earthquake magnitude 4.4 (ml/mb) strikes 59 kilometers (37 miles) from Mazo Cruz in Peru on Saturday. A tsunami warning has not been issued (Does not indicate if a tsunami actually did or will exist). Global time and date of event 09/08/25 / 2025-08-09 09:34:45 / August 9, 2025 @ 9:34 am UTC/GMT. The earthquake occurred at a depth of 165.41 km (103 miles). The temblor was picked up at 09:34:45 / 9:34 am (local time epicenter). Exact location, longitude -69.4697° West, latitude -17.2273° South, depth = 165.41 km. All ids that are associated to the event: us6000qzg1. Unique identifier: us6000qzg1.
Closest city/cities or villages, with min 5000 pop, to hypocenter/epicentrum was Desaguadero. Earthquake epicenter was 87 km (54 miles) from Desaguadero (c. 5 300 pop). Close country/countries, Peru (c. 29 907 000 pop) (That might be effected).
In the past 24 hours, there have been two, in the last 10 days three, in the past 30 days five and in the last 365 days thirty-six earthquakes of magnitude 3.0 or greater that has occurred nearby. There are an estimated 13,000 light earthquakes in the world each year. Earthquakes 4.0 to 5.0 are often felt, but only causes minor damage.
